Background technology
Pit shaft exposed coal is the engineering of a relative risk, especially exposes projecting coal bed, and coal and gas prominent easily occurs Or the accident such as gas explosion.Although before exposed coal is projecting coal bed, it is necessary to take gas pre-drainage and a series of through validity check etc. Measure, error or other factorses are examined it is also possible to existing, can not avoid that gas accident occurs completely.The country often has because pit shaft is taken off Coal and the coal and gas prominent or gas explosion accident occurred.

The pit shaft that the utility model is related to exposes safely projecting coal bed method, implements in the steps below:
The first step, when projecting coal bed 2 normal distance, 2~3m is taken off in the construction of pit shaft 1 to distance, stop driving, cleaning is floating After cash, drilled along the circle of the surrounding of pit shaft 1 arrangement two, i.e. outer ring drilling 3 and inner ring drilling 4, the outer ring drilling 3 and inner ring drilling 4 Construction extremely enters 1.5~3m below the bottom plate of coal seam 2;
Second step, insertion steel pipes or rail as metallic framework and inject cement mortar 5 and fixed in inner ring drilling 4, Cement mortar is all injected in outer ring drilling 3, after cement slurry sets, can form a circle safety curtain, playing prevents from sending out during exposed coal The effect of soft coal and gas burst accident;
3rd step, multiple boreholes are set in the bottom of pit shaft 1, after borehole construction finishes and loads explosive, filled with water 6 Pit shaft 1, depth of fill is 3~5m, during explosion, can effectively avoid that gas explosion accident occurs.
4th step, the filling water 6 in pit shaft 1, after blasting work terminates, ground is drawn to by slush pump.
